A photo depicting a clergyman dressed in a purple-and-white cassock with a rifle cradled in his arms has gone viral.
The photo was apparently taken in a church.
He appeared to have posed for the camera, maintaining a sombre mien, close to an altar bedecked in white and purple clothes and a pair of glasses sitting on it.


The picture was posted online by a Facebook user, Achike Onwuazo.
In the post, Onwuazo alluded to the priest’s readiness against any Boko Haram or herdsmen attack.
Onwuazo wrote, “Carry go, my blessed Rev. Father. He who is surrounded by his enemies (Fulani herdsmen and Boko Haram) is always alert.
“That’s the latest way forward.”

Other Facebook users praised the priest for arming himself.
One Ayalogu Emmanuel called for the enactment of a law allowing civilians to use heavy firearms.
“Please, how can I get my own AK-47 rifle? The National Assembly should be thinking of passing a bill to legalise the use of machine guns,” he said.
